I am a solid works newbie and was told that there was an easy way transfer (top down) holes from existing details for fastening. I was originally told that when "positioning" a hole in the wizard that the cursor would "pick up" the reference geometry hole center if you looked straight down the barrel of reference hole. Its not working like this for me. The only way that I know how to do this is create a sketch and convert the reference hole geometry, then create a point, then position my hole in the hole wizard using this point; that is kind of how you have to do it in Inventor, by creating a sketch and transferring reference geometry. This is driving me nuts, and I know that its something stupid that I am doing wrong.

Inferred relations are one of the best things about SW. Why you are not able to do it I don’t know, it has always worked for me. Does anyone know of an option setting that turns off Inferred relations?
Maybe you are trying to infer a hole that’s UNDER the part you are sketching on? SW can do that but you have to have some options set properly.
